Trauma Recovery: Compassion-Focused Recovery Plans
Trauma recovery is a delicate process that requires a compassionate approach. Tailored recovery plans that focus on the individual’s experiences and feelings are essential. These plans often include therapies like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R), which help individuals process and overcome their traumatic experiences in a supportive environment.

Insomnia Solutions: Resetting the Internal Clock
Insomnia can severely impact one’s quality of life, making it essential to address this issue promptly. Techniques such as sleep hygiene education, c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I), and, if necessary, pharmacological treatments can help reset the internal clock and promote better sleep patterns.

Managing OCD: Professional OCD Assessments
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) can manifest in various forms, and professional assessments are critical to determining the most effective treatment plan. These assessments help in understanding the severity and specific characteristics of OCD, guiding the therapeutic approach, which may include behavioral therapy, exposure response prevention (ERP), and medication.

What qualifications should a psychiatrist have in Mau Mau Island, Kings County, NY?
A psychiatrist in Mau Mau Island should be licensed by the New York State Medical Board and have completed a residency in psychiatry. Board certification by the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ology is highly recommended for proving their proficiency in the field.

What should I expect during my first visit to a psychiatrist in Mau Mau Island?
During your first visit, the psychiatrist will usually conduct a comprehensive psychiatric evaluation, discussing your medical and psychological history, current symptoms, and any concerns you may have. This session helps the psychiatrist to formulate a diagnosis and develop a personalized treatment plan.
Are psychiatric services covered by insurance in New York?
In New York, most health insurance plans are required to cover psychiatric services as part of mental health and substance abuse disorder services. However, coverage can vary, so it’s important to verify the specifics of your insurance plan regarding deductibles, copayments, and the network of covered psychiatrists.
